What's the cost to fix a deck that's pulling away from the house foundation in older homes around Kitsilano or Mount Pleasant?

Answer from Deck IQ

A deck pulling away from the house foundation typically indicates ledger board failure, which costs $2,500-$8,000 to repair properly in Vancouver's Kitsilano and Mount Pleasant neighborhoods. The wide cost range depends on whether you need structural repairs to the house itself, how much of the deck must be rebuilt, and whether water damage has occurred inside the wall cavity.

Ledger board failure is the most serious structural problem a deck can have — it's also the leading cause of deck collapse across North America. In Vancouver's older character homes (common in Kits and Mount Pleasant), the original ledger was often attached with lag screws into rim joists or even just the exterior sheathing, rather than being properly bolted through to the house framing. After 15-25 years of Vancouver's persistent moisture and seasonal movement, these connections loosen and fail. You'll notice the deck pulling away from the house, gaps opening between the deck and the building, or the deck feeling bouncy near the house connection.

The repair process requires complete ledger replacement, not just re-fastening the existing board. A qualified contractor must remove the affected deck boards and joists to expose the ledger, assess the house framing for damage, install proper flashing and waterproofing, and bolt a new ledger board through the rim joist into the floor joists or foundation sill plate. This work requires a building permit in Vancouver because it affects the structural envelope of the house. The new ledger must meet current BC Building Code requirements for seismic bracing — older homes may need additional blocking or reinforcement inside the wall cavity.

Water damage is the expensive wild card in these repairs. If the failed ledger allowed water to penetrate the wall cavity (very common in Vancouver's wet climate), you may discover rotted rim joists, floor joists, or even foundation sill plates that need replacement. This structural carpentry work can add $3,000-$10,000 to the project. Many older Vancouver homes have minimal vapor barriers and older building paper that doesn't shed water effectively once compromised. A contractor should inspect inside the house (basement or crawlspace) for water stains, soft spots, or visible rot before quoting the repair.

For a typical 12-16 foot ledger replacement on a single-level deck in Kitsilano or Mount Pleasant, expect $2,500-$4,500 if the house framing is sound. This includes removing and rebuilding the affected portion of the deck, installing a new pressure-treated ledger with proper through-bolts, self-adhering membrane behind the ledger, and Z-flashing above to direct water away from the connection. If structural repairs to the house framing are needed, costs jump to $5,000-$8,000 or more.

These neighborhoods present specific challenges that affect repair costs. Many Kitsilano and Mount Pleasant homes are 1920s-1950s construction with balloon framing, knob-and-tube electrical, and limited access for structural work. Contractors may need to work around heritage designation requirements, narrow lot access, and older building materials that require careful handling. The character home aesthetic also means homeowners often want the repaired deck to match the original design rather than upgrading to modern materials.

This is absolutely professional-only work — ledger board replacement requires structural knowledge, proper flashing techniques, and BC Building Code compliance for seismic connections. Improper repairs create liability issues and can cause catastrophic failure. A qualified deck contractor will assess the house structure, obtain the necessary permits, and ensure the repair meets current code requirements for both gravity and lateral (earthquake) loads.
